The server stays at the back after serving. What return punishes it?
Server stays back? Return deep and firm, then take the net. A split pair is a gift.
The server hits and stays on the baseline instead of coming in. Their partner is at the net. What is the best return?
Server stays back? Return deep and firm, then take the net. A split pair is a gift.
Why
When the server does not follow the serve in, the serving pair is split, one at the net, one at the back, and the returning pair should take the net immediately. The return is a firm, deep ball, usually through the middle or toward the server's side, hit with enough control that both returners can advance behind it. The lob is wrong here, because the server is already deep and plays lobs comfortably off the glass; the drive at the net player is wrong because they are the one in position. The split shape is the weakness, and taking the net attacks it.
What this means at your level
Beginner
If the server does not come forward after serving, hit the return deep and walk to the net with your partner.
Intermediate
Aim the return through the middle. It splits the two of them and neither is sure whose ball it is.
Advanced
Once you have the net against a split pair, the ball at the feet of the back player through the diagonal gap ends most points. Do not rush it; the shape is broken and it stays broken.
